Luke 2:8-14 - Shepherds Keeping Watch

from Chris Stuart - Tyndale’s Plowboy · host cstpb

The central message of this sermon is that Christmas is not about nostalgic feelings or escaping to an imaginary past, but rather about the transformative power of God's humility and lowliness in coming to humanity as a babe in a manger. The Incarnation, which holds that Jesus is both true God and true man, is the heart of the gospel message and offers hope for all people in their time and place. By emphasizing Jesus' deity and divinity, the sermon advances the belief that Jesus is not just a special person, but the Son of God who has overcome the world and offers eternal life to those who trust in him. The takeaway the teacher wants listeners to understand is that Jesus' Incarnation is not a distant historical event, but a living reality that speaks to our present needs and circumstances, offering peace and hope in the midst of turmoil and uncertainty.
